I currently have a Clifford Concept 500 fitted to my car. Alarm works perfectly except that it does not chirp. I have changed the siren as I thought it was the siren battery and have also made sure that it's set to QuietChirps (the default). I therefore believe it to be a problem with the brain itself.
I am going on holiday soon and so this would be an ideal time to send the brain off to Clifford for repair. All the connectors unplug EXCEPT for the immobilisation wires, how do I remove these fit for reinstallation? There is a connector with some special screws one it, is this the key?
On a side-note does anyone know if a Conecpt 600 uses essentially the same pin-out as a Concept 500? So could I replace my brain with a Conecpt 600 one?
